Games Of Karma Sangeet Puts A Melodious End To Ullu Web Series
Games Of karma web series received mixed reviews from fans for its depiction of graphic content. Finally, Ullu Originals have released the fifth and last episode of the Games Of Karma series. The episode is titled Sangeet, and it was a musical.
The story is top-notch; the actors have done commendable performances as well. However, it was the music that stole the show. Both male and female version of the song is just an instant hook and the audience might start humming the tune with the lyrics playing in their mind.
Games Of Karma episode 5 cast Kenisha Bhardwaj in the lead role. Despite any lip-lock of anything, the episode was quite entertaining. It is the actor’s delicate performance in the skin of the character which elevated the show.

Take a look back at the Games Of Karma series and how it changed the way we see Ullu Web Series forever. The first episode titled ‘Kabristan’ was a bit of a dud with a poor storyline and lethargic makeup as well. Games Of Karma’s second episode ‘Kachra’ gave a little hope to the audience. The episode narrated the story of a couple and infidelity and a unique way of revenge.
The third and fourth episode of the Games Of Karma series titled ‘Happy Birthday’ and ‘BDSM’ has big names from the industry. Gyan Prakash’s acting and Hitushree Zharbade’s bottomless appearance in the third episode made it everyone’s favorite.

Hiten Tejwani as local Mr. Grey was an average performance. Even though the series liking response was 2-2 at the end, fans were rooting for the web series finale. After a long wait, Ullu Web Series has released the fifth and final episode which is getting a good response.
